#70194b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#70194b is composed of 43.9% red, 9.8% green and 29.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 77.7% magenta, 33%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 325.5 degrees, a saturation of 63.5% and a lightness of 26.9%. #70194b color hex could be obtained by blending #e03296 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

#70194b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#70194b has RGB values of R:112, G:25, B:75 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.78, Y:0.33,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 7346507.

Shades and Tints of #70194b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#10040b is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.
